The NB7L14M is a differential 1−to−4 clock/data distribution chip with internal source terminated CML output structures, optimized for minimal skew and jitter. Device produces four identical output copies of clock or data operating up to 8 GHz or 12 Gb/s, respectively. As such, NB7L14M is ideal for SONET, GigE, Fiber Channel, Backplane and other clock/data distribution applications.
Inputs incorporate internal 50 Ω termination resistors and accept LVPECL, CML, LVCMOS, LVTTL, or LVDS. Differential 16 mA CML outputs provide matching internal 50 Ω terminations, and 400 mV output swings when externally terminated with 50 Ω to VCC. The device is offered in a low profile 3x3 mm 16−pin QFN package.
